Can better sleep lower heart risks for hypertension patients?
NCT ID NCT04009447
First seen Mar 02, 2026 · Last updated Jun 17, 2026 · Updated 24 times
Summary
This study looked at 149 adults with high blood pressure and insomnia to understand how poor sleep might raise the risk of heart disease. Researchers used a sleep therapy called CBT-I to see if improving sleep could lower nighttime blood pressure. The goal was to learn more about the link between sleep quality and heart health.
